Day to Day Duties:

 

These candidates will be looking auditing charts to make sure the health plan as a whole is taking necessary and correct action. They will be pulling information from charts for core measures and inputting into databases.

Travel is about 20% to go into facilities to pull charts

 

Company Job Description:

Position Purpose: Analyze, develop, implement and monitor clinical QI initiatives to achieve healthy outcomes.

· Perform duties and functions to comply with quality improvement programs according to state requirements.

· Support Quality Assurance Performance Improvement work plan/initiatives.

· Schedule and assist with committee and sub-committee preparation.

· Assist in investigation and resolution of member quality of care complaints.

· Audit medical records and monitor performance measures for heath care risk management, sentinel events and trends.

 


Minimum Education/Licensures/Qualifications:

• RN required (bachelor’s preferred)

• 2+ years of clinical experience

• 1+ year of quality improvement experience within healthcare (chart review)
